Seen through USS Wahoo's periscope, destroyer Harusame is torpedoed, with her keel nearly breaking up from the damage near Wewak (New Guinea) on 24 January 1942. Yet, surprisingly, she will live to fight another day: she will be beached, then towed all the way to Truk.

Two Sandown-class minehunters train together off Scottish coast. January 22, 2023. The minehunters are now named the Chernhiv (ex-HMS Grimsby) and the Cherkasy (ex-HMS Shoreham).
The vessels are conducting routine training to familiarise their new crews with their systems and they’re based out of Rosyth currently due to recent modification work.
They are designed for the clearance of mines in shallow coastal waters, and are constructed of glass-reinforced plastic to reduce their magnetic and acoustic signatures, making them harder to detect by mines. The ships can be fitted with remote-controlled mine disposal vehicles to neutralise mines.

Special fleet exercise on August 25, 1933 off the coast of Yokohama. The image was taken from aircraft carrier Akagi's flight deck. Shown are at least three battleships with what appears to be at least a Fuso class battleship and a Kongo class battlecruiser. Some of the ships in the image are Maya, Takao, Myōkō, Haguro, Atago, Nachi, Ashigara, Hiei, Ise, Natori, Kuma, Kirishima, and Abukuma.
